Rooftop solar power, also known as rooftop photovoltaic (PV) systems, refers to solar panels installed on residential or commercial building rooftops to generate electricity. These systems convert sunlight directly into electrical energy through photovoltaic cells, providing clean, renewable power. . At the heart of your rooftop solar system is the inverter—a crucial component that transforms the direct current (DC) electricity generated by your solar panels into the alternating current (AC) used to power your home. Wire Management Directly Impacts System Economics: Proper wire management reduces LCOE through decreased O&M costs, higher system availability, and extended component life. Quality wire management systems can reduce installation labor by up to 30% through tool-free installation and pre-planned. . Depending on the project, solar EPCs have several wire management options, from open-air clips and ties to comprehensive conduits and trays.
